Spartanics to show L-350 at China Print
Spartanics is to introduce its L-350 laser cutting machine to the Asian market during the China Print 2013 show, which runs May 14-18.

The Spartanics L-350 is a single source 400W laser system that is able to cut and change configurations on the fly at speeds up to 100m/min. This system is able to be customized to add other converting tools, such as lamination, slitting, hot stamping, varnish and rotary sheeting options. One of the key distinguishing characteristics of the Spartanics L-350 laser cutting machine is its software that allows operators to easily optimize and provide job estimates.
The machine’s Asian debut follows a successful showing at last year’s Labelexpo Americas show, where an L-350 system was sold to Korea-based Hana Graphic Art Company (pictured, top)
Jeanette DesJardins, marketing coordinator of Spartanics, said: ‘We believe the L-350 will be a good fit for label and packaging printers using digital printing equipment in Asia.
‘The L-350 is a one of a kind laser system and it is one of our most innovative products to date. Utilizing advanced software technology and a compact design, the initial sales into Asia have been robust and we look forward to many more.’
